Rectal fistula, complex

The ICD-10 code for rectal fistula, complex is K60.42.

K60.42 is a non-billable header code. It groups related conditions but cannot be used on its own for reimbursement — select one of the 4 more specific codes below.

Also known as

Alternate wording, synonyms, or specific conditions that fall under this code, listed to help confirm you've picked the right one.

  • Extrasphincteric rectal fistula
  • High intersphincteric rectal fistula
  • Suprasphincteric rectal fistula
  • Transsphincteric rectal fistula
